How to Troubleshoot Messaging Issue and Fix Service Unavailable for this Account Error on WeChat Web or App
Let us guide you on how to troubleshoot and fix this error on both the WeChat web (web.wechat.com) and the iOS or Android mobile app.
1. Verify Integrity of your Internet Network Connection
The first step in resolving any connection-related issue is to ensure that you have a stable internet connection. Switching between Wi-Fi and mobile data or restarting your router may help resolve temporary connection interruptions.
2. Update your Version of the WeChat App
Outdated versions of WeChat may encounter compatibility issues, leading to service errors. Visit your device’s app store or the official WeChat website to check for any available updates. Install the latest version if necessary, and then launch the app again to see if the error persists.
3. Clear Cache and Cookies Data on your Phone
Accumulated cache and data can sometimes interfere with WeChat’s functioning. To clear the cache on WeChat Web, go to the settings section and choose the option to clear the cache. On the mobile app, navigate to Settings > General > Storage > WeChat, and select “Clear Cache” or “Clear Data.”
4. Check the Server Status for Downtimes
WeChat servers occasionally experience maintenance or outage periods, resulting in service unavailability. Check WeChat’s official social media channels or third-party websites that provide real-time server status updates. If the servers are down, there is no immediate solution but to wait until they come back online.
5. Reinstall WeChat on Android or iPhone
If the previous steps have not resolved the issue, consider reinstalling WeChat on your device. This process will delete the current app version and install a fresh copy, clearing any software glitches that may be causing the error. Remember to back up your chats and data before proceeding.
6. Disable VPN or Proxy
If you are using a VPN or proxy server, it could be interfering with WeChat’s connectivity. Disable the VPN or proxy temporarily and then relaunch the app to see if the error persists. If the error is solved, consider using a different VPN or proxy service that doesn’t conflict with WeChat.

7. Contact WeChat Support for Further Assistance
If none of the above solutions work, it is advisable to reach out to WeChat support for further assistance. They have dedicated customer service channels that can help diagnose and resolve specific account-related errors. Provide them with precise details about the error, the device you’re using, and any troubleshooting steps you’ve already taken.
